PHARMA WORKING GROUPS PROPOSED BUDGET FOR 12 FIVE YEAR PLAN
                       
PAGE 125-130 CONTAINS NIPER MOHALI BUDGET 1425 CRORE
page vii-xi of executive summary contain details of the schemes

8.2.   R&D, Capacity Building and Employment
The following are the Schemes, as per the recommendations made earlier in this Plan Document:

8.2.1 Continuing Schemes 8.2.1.1 NIPER Mohali:
(i)    The continuation of the PG and the PhD education at present   strength levels would require budgetary support.

For this budgetary allocation of Rs 100 crs would be required for the 12th Plan period.

(ii)    Given the huge demand for HR development at Masters and PhD level it is proposed to expand the student output under the existing scheme of NIPER Mohali and it is accordingly envisaged to expand as per below:

Physical target                                                                  Budget (Rs crs)
a.        Additional 1000 PGs and PhDs                                 200
b.        Training Industry and Regulatory personnel                25
c.        Public Health and Pharmacovigilance Trg.                   25
d.        Infrastructure Upgradation                                     250

Total                                                                                           500

This would involve both capital and revenue expenditure.

8.2.2.2 New Schemes at Niper Mohali
It is proposed to launch new schemes as below at Niper Mohali‐

Scheme                                                                                     Budget (Rs crs)

a. R&D Centre for Biologicals and NCEs                                              250
b. R&D Centre for NDDS                                                                  250
c. Setting up 20 New Incubators                                                       100
d. Incentive Scheme for CROs Devpt for New Drug Discovery                200
e. Partnership with International Centres of Excellence                           25


Total                                                                                                               825

Thus to make India self reliant and globally competitive in niche areas of drugs and pharmaceuticals in HR, R&D and to boost Employment led growth the fund allocation of around Rs 825 crores is projected.
